Supplier Relationship Manager (m/f)

Novartis Technical Operations
Division Novartis Technical Operations
Geschäftseinheit NTO EXTERNAL SUPPLY
Standort Magdeburg
Funktionsbereich Technical Operations
Art der Stelle Vollzeit
Anstellungsverhältnis Unbefristet
StellenID 245374BR


Stellenbeschreibung

Supplier Relationship Manager (m/f)

Lead all interactions with third party organizations through account plans, targets and projects to maximize collaboration and value creation between the parties. Ensure a systematic, enterprise-wide assessment of supplier assets and capabilities to cover the needs in line with the Novartis strategy. Lead a cross-functional Supplier Relationship Team (SRT) to ensure complete product and process oversight, drive performance improvements in all functional areas (quality, supply chain, procurement, and life cycle management).

• Lead Supplier Relationship Teams (SRT’s) based on technologies, comprised of quality, supply chain, sourcing, technical functions inc. validation, GMP, HSE to ensure Novartis standards are met
• Organize business review meetings, where key stakeholders and technical experts meet to discuss joint opportunities, potential roadblocks to collaboration, activities and resources required, and share strategies and relevant market trends
• Manage performance of the suppliers and SRT’s
• Serve as primary point of escalation for issues/KPIs
• Set targets for the suppliers’ KPI dashboards
• Set goals for SRT members with functional heads
• Review KPIs with suppliers and internal teams
• Ensure implementation of CAPAs
• Communicate changes and issues with suppliers
• Set resource plans and budgets for the SRT
• Lead major projects to improve supplier performance
• Create and follow Project and account plans (capacity, saving, changes)
• Write 3-5 year strategic plans for accounts
• Provide technical expertise in area of responsibility
• Lead and review continuous improvement projects
• Prioritize and lead innovation ideas in collaboration with suppliers
• Assure the SRT has “one voice” to third parties
• Coordinate across functions and leadership teams



Technical Operations


Mindestanforderungen

• Technical Degree with additional qualification in Economics or vice versa
• Minimum of 8 - 10 years managerial experience in an operational environment within pharmaceutical manufacturing
• Excellent communication and networking skills, ability to manage senior stakeholders
• English (fluent) and any other European Language (min. intermediate)



Auf diese Stelle bewerben Zurück zur Übersicht